The Division of Business & Technology

Associate of Applied Science Degree Programs

Business The A.A.S. Business Program is an introduction to business concepts and theory.  This degree prepares the graduate for entry-level opportunities in service organizations, retail locations, and administration.  Electives in this program allow the student to select courses from a variety of subjects related to business or concentrate on his or her studies in a specific area
Criminal Justice As the criminal justice field has experienced strong and rapid growth in the past decade, it is anticipated that the need for skilled workers will continue to increase. 
Paralegal The Associate of Applied Science Degree in Paralegal Studies is a program designed to provide students with a balance between theory and practice, enabling graduates to step immediately into opportunities in this growing area of the legal community.  The program is designed to prepare individuals for employment at all levels of law-administration, trial, appellate, and government.
Information Technology The Information Technology program offers an associate of applied science degree, incorporating vendor certification training, for students preparing for entry-level employment or advancement in a variety of occupations, courses, and professional certificate programs in Information Technology.
Computer Application Specialist With the exceptional growth being experienced in the Eastern Panhandle, well-trained computer specialist support personnel are essential for business and industry. The Computer Application Specialist AAS degree provides students with the training needed for employment upon graduation.
Computer Network Engineering Technologies This program provides our students with regularly updated curriculum and technology, a comprehensive e-learning environment, math, science and language arts standards, and the ability to learn anytime, and anywhere. The Cisco curriculum; more specifically, will help prepare our students to obtain industry-recognized certifications that are recognized worldwide as an indication of mastery, and will instruct our students in the knowledge they need on current equipment for a career in the Information Technology field.
Cyber Security The career opportunities within the Cyber Security profession are expected to increase in the coming years. Due to the increase in cyber crime, businesses and government agencies will increase their requirement for cyber professionals in the future to protect records and private information.
Board of Governors The Board of Governors A.A.S. requires 60 credit hours, which include a general education core of 21 credit hours and 39 credit hours consisting of general electives. The structure of the degree assures flexibility in program design to meet the individual needs of adult students.
Certificate Degree Programs
Business and Technology

The Business & Technology Certificate combines general education and business courses for the purpose of serving students studying business, office technology, and information technology.  This certificate assures employers that the student has an introductory knowledge of the business environment, commonly used office technology programs, and up and coming trends affecting business and society.

Organizational Leadership Development

The Certificate in Organizational Leadership Development focuses on the study of leadership in organizations in which students develop an understanding of how an organization operates.  Students will learn how leadership is important in every organization, how change impacts the individual and the organization, and how the role of a leader is a major function of management.

Technology Systems The Technology System Certificate combines traditional professional and business communication with information technology.  Certification such as A+, CIW, and MCAS work well with the restricted electives in this program; therefore, enhancing the credential that a Technology System Certificate provides.
Cisco Certified Network Associate Students seeking a rapid path to employment may enroll in the Cisco Certified Network Associate Certification Program, which will provide the fundamental knowledge and skills required for employment in the Networking portion of the Information Technology field. Those seeking specific technical knowledge and a broader, more marketable understanding of the networking environment can pursue the Cisco Certified Network Associate Certificate option. Both programs are instructed by highly trained and credentialed faculty and incorporate technical modules, hands-on laboratories, and equipment training.
Cisco Certified Network Professional The Cisco Certified Network Professional program has been created to address the needs of businesses and organizations; as well as, students within the local West Virginia community. Information Technology is a growing field in this area and the need for certified technicians is growing at a rapid rate. This program will address this need at a local level and allow for resident businesses and organizations to hire from a local pool of talent as opposed to hiring outside of the local community to address their needs.
Systems Networking The Systems Networking certificate is designed specifically for those seeking entry into a career of advanced networking that combines hardware infrastructure and systems administration.  This certificate will build upon curriculum developed for the Computer Network Engineering and Information Technology degrees, and will incorporate the new Microsoft® Certified Information Technology Professional (MCITP) content in order to offer enhanced career pathways to students.
Converged Networking The Converged Technology Certificate combines the associate-level Cisco certifications for Voice, Wireless, and Security.  It also provides foundational knowledge of network fundamentals and routing protocols and switching.  Certificate earners demonstrate the skills required to administer a voice network, to operate Cisco Wireless networks and mobility infrastructures, and to secure networks.
Justice System The Justice System Certificate provides an introductory study if criminal justice including security, police, and corrections.  Students are encouraged to select restricted electives that complement career and academic goals.
Homeland Security The Homeland Security Certificate will introduce students to the Department of Homeland Security, domestic and international terrorism issues, and strategies for countering terrorist threats. The key principles of emergency management and disaster planning will be presented.
Legal Office Assistant The Legal Office Assistant Certificate is the first year of the A.A.S. Paralegal Studies Degree.  This certificate also serves secretaries, administrative assistants, and office managers who are interested in law and procedure.  This certificate represents the foundation of knowledge that may be applied in a variety of legal office situations. 
Vendor-Specific Certification Tracks
CompTIA

These vendor-specific courses are designed to provide students with the fundamental skills and knowledge necssary to obtain professional certification in the various CompTIA concentrations including A+, Network+, Project+, Linux+, and Security+

 
Cisco Systems Curriculum at Blue Ridge CTC is designed to prepare students for the entry, associate, and professional-level certifications.  Several tracks within the curriculum—such as Routing and Switching and Network Security—are available, so that you can match your certification path to your job role or industry. Certification tracks include CCDA, CCNA, CCNA Voice, CCNA Security, CCNA Wireless, and CCNP.
Microsoft Microsoft certifications provide and validate market-relevant skills that many employers recognize. Additionally, Microsoft certification entitles you to continually to resources and benefits such as career-building tools and training. Microsoft certification tracks include MOS, MCDST, MCSE, and MCSA.

Internet and Computing Core Certification (IC3)

 

 

The IC3 is a certification program that is designed to teach individuals the digital literacy skills associated with basic computer and Internet use.  The IC3 certificate is awarded to those individuals that take and are able to pass three separate exams, titled Computing Fundamentals, Key Applications, and Living Online.

Certified Internet Webmaster (CIW)

Webmaster is a dynamic Internet based career. Every company, institution, and organization feels a compelling need to be online. At the very least, they want to develop a presence on the Internet. Webmasters design, develop, and maintain these highly visible web sites.
